The ratio of masses of oxygen and nitrogen in a particular gaseous mixture is 1: 4. The ratio of number of their molecule is :
Answer: A
π‘ Solution & Explanation
Let the mass of oxygen is = w And the mass of nitrogen is=4w Number of molecules of oxygen= / 32 A w N x Number of molecules of Nitrogen= 4 / 28 A w N x The ratio of molecules= 28/ 32 4 w w x x =7/32.
